Description[edit | edit source]

Tan When given degrees returns the tangent of a given angle.

Syntax[edit | edit source]

 tan x     will return the tangent of x degrees
 tan x 1  will return the arctangent of x in degrees – note the optional 1 indicating arc-.

Notes[edit | edit source]

  • Sin, cos, tan, pow, log, and abs (particularly pow and log) are extremely slow. Do not use them in script blocks that get executed every frame.
  • This function is new in the GECK, and was not available in the TES4 Construction Set. However, it was available through the OBSE script extender.
